Detailed invasive haemodynamic studies were performed in 27of 32 patients with severe tetanus. Nineteen had severe uncomplicatedtetanus and eight had associated major complications, chieflyinfection and pulmonary complications. The results were comparedwith those obtained from 15 healthy male volunteers who servedas controls. There were two deaths in 32 patients (mortality6.25 per cent). Severe tetanus without major complications wascharacterized by a high output hyperkinetic circulatory statewith tachycardia (heart rate 131 (19.2) beats/minute), increasedstroke volume index (43.1 (10.7) ml/m2), increased cardiac index(5.48 (0.94)1/min/m2) and a normal left ventricular stroke workindex (60.5 (15.9) g/m/m2). Volume loading demonstrated a significanthaemodynamic response and increased vascular capacitance. Evenso the maximum percent rise from baseline values of these indicesafter volume load was significantly higher in controls (p <0.001). Autonomic cardiovascular disturbances affected bothsympathetic and parasympathetic activity. Hypertension and tachycardiaalternating with hypotension and bradycardia were related tosudden fluctuations in systemic vascular resistance. Our studiessuggested some degree of myocardial dysfunction in patientswith severe uncomplicated tetanus. The haemodynamics of severetetanus were masked and altered by complicating infection, pneumonia,and atelectasis. 相似文献
BACKGROUND: Limited information exists on home transfusion practices. STUDY DESIGN AND METHODS: In 1995, a survey requesting data for 1994 was sent to 1273 American Association of Blood Banks (AABB) institutional members and 113 non-AABB home health care agencies that provide out-of-hospital transfusions. RESULTS: Of 943 respondents, 102 provide blood to a home transfusion program, 37 provide blood and run a home transfusion program, and 13 run a home transfusion program only, for a total of 152 (16%) with some involvement in home blood transfusions. Most of the 50 respondents with a home transfusion program are licensed by their state and accredited by the Joint Commission on Accreditation of Healthcare Organizations. All respondents have written policies for home transfusion, and 90 percent require a signed informed-consent document before initiating transfusions in the home. Most have policies requiring that there be a second adult and a telephone in the home, that the home be deemed safe for transfusion, that the patient's physician be readily available, and that the patient have had prior transfusions. The most common component issued by the blood providers was red cells, followed by platelets. White cell-reduced components were always provided by 36 percent of respondents. The most common patient diagnosis was cancer. Home transfusions were provided primarily by registered nurses. Only 14 percent of respondents indicated that the medical director of the blood bank is responsible for approving a patient for home transfusion. A posttransfusion visit is performed by 46 percent of respondents. CONCLUSION: Although most facilities have policies for the administration of home transfusions, there remains marked heterogeneity among blood providers and transfusionists regarding home transfusion practices. 相似文献
Nepal has pledged to substantially reduce maternal and newborn death by 2030. Improving quality of intrapartum health services will be vital to reduce these deaths. This paper examines quality of delivery and newborn services in health facilities of Nepal.
Methods
Data were sourced from the Nepal Health Facility Survey 2015, which covered a national representative sample of health facilities. The datasets were analysed to assess service readiness, availability and quality of delivery and newborn care in a sample of 992 health facilities.
Results
Of the 992 facilities in the sample, 623 provided delivery and newborn care services. Of the 623 facilities offering delivery and newborn care services, 13.3% offered comprehensive emergency obstetric care (CEmONC), 19.6% provided basic emergency obstetric care (BEmONC) and 53.9% provided basic delivery and newborn service. The availability of essential equipment for delivery and newborn care was more than 80% in health facilities. Except for the coverage of vitamin K injection, the coverage of immediate newborn care was more than 85% in all health facilities. The coverage of use of chlorhexidine ointment to all newborns was more than 70% in government hospitals and primary health care centers (PHCCs) and only 32.3% in private hospitals.
Conclusions
These findings show gaps in equipment and drugs, especially in PHCCs and private health facilities. Improving readiness and availability of equipment and drugs in PHCCs and private health facility will help improve the quality of care to further reduce maternal and newborn mortality in Nepal.

Investigations of the usefulness of continuous passive motion (CPM) after TKA have yielded mixed results, with evidence suggesting
its efficacy is contingent on the presence of larger motion arcs. Surprisingly, the range of motion (ROM) the knee actually
experiences while in a CPM machine has not been elucidated. In this study, the ability of a CPM apparatus to bring about a
desired knee ROM was assessed with an electrogoniometer. The knee experienced only 68% to 76% of the programmed CPM arc, with
the higher percentages generated by elevating the head of the patient’s bed. This disparity between true knee motion and CPM
should be accounted for when designing CPM protocols for patients or investigations evaluating efficacy of CPM. 相似文献
Various guidelines have been proposed regarding which portions of a surgical gown may be considered sterile. Unfortunately,
the validity of these recommendations has not been definitively established. We therefore evaluated gown sterility after major
spinal surgery to assess the legitimacy of these guidelines. We used sterile culture swabs to obtain samples of gown fronts
at 6-inch increments and at the elbow creases of 50 gowns at the end of 29 spinal operations. Another 50 gowns were swabbed
immediately after they were applied to serve as negative controls. Bacterial growth was assessed using semiquantitative plating
techniques on a nonselective, broad-spectrum media. Contamination was observed at all locations of the gown with rates ranging
from 6% to 48%. Compared with the negative controls, the contamination rates were greater at levels 24 inches or less and
48 inches or more relative to the ground and at the elbow creases. The section between the chest and operative field had the
lowest contamination rates. Based on these results, we consider the region between the chest and operative field to be the
most sterile and any contact with the gown outside this area, including the elbow creases, should be avoided to reduce the
risk of infection.

Infantile neuronal ceroid lipofuscinosis (INCL) is caused by deficiency of the lysosomal enzyme, palmitoyl protein thioesterase 1 (PPT1). We have investigated the onset and progression of pathological changes in Ppt1 deficient mice (Ppt1-/-) and the development of their seizure phenotype. Surprisingly, cortical atrophy and neuron loss occurred only late in disease progression but were preceded by localized astrocytosis within individual thalamic nuclei and the progressive loss of thalamic neurons that relay different sensory modalities to the cortex. This thalamic neuron loss occurred first within the visual system and only subsequently in auditory and somatosensory relay nuclei or the inhibitory reticular thalamic nucleus. The loss of granule neurons and GABAergic interneurons followed in each corresponding cortical region, before the onset of seizure activity. These findings provide novel evidence for successive neuron loss within the thalamus and cortex in Ppt1-/- mice, revealing the thalamus as an important early focus of INCL pathogenesis. 相似文献
Management of femoral diaphyseal fractures in the age group of 6-16 years is controversial. There has been a resurgence worldwide for operative fixation.
Materials and Methods:
Twenty-two children (18 boys, 4 girls) aged 6-16 years with recent (> 3 days) femoral diaphyseal fractures (20 closed, 2 open) were stabilized with Titanium Elastic Nail (TEN). These fractures were in proximal third (n=3), middle third (n=15) and in the distal third (n=4) 17 patients underwent surgery within seven days of their injury. The results were evaluated using Flynn''s scoring criteria. Statistical analysis was done using Fischer''s exact test.
Results:
All 22 patients were available for evaluation after a mean of 26 months (14-36 months) of followup. Radiological union in all cases were achieved in a mean time of 8.7 weeks. Full weight bearing was possible in a mean time of 8.8 weeks. Mean duration of hospital stay was 9.8 days. The results were excellent in 13 patients (59.0%), successful in six (27.2%) and poor in three patients (13.6%). All patients had early return to school.
Conclusion:
Intramedullary fixation titanium elastic nailing is an effective treatment of diaphyseal fractures of the femur in properly selected patients of the 6-16 years age group. 相似文献
Nitric oxide (NO) promotes angiogenesis by activating endothelial cells. Thalidomide arrests angiogenesis by interacting with the NO pathway, but its putative targets are not known. Here, we have attempted to identify these targets.
Experimental approach:
Cell-based angiogenesis assays (wound healing of monolayers and tube formation in ECV304, EAhy926 and bovine arterial endothelial cells), along with ex vivo and in vivo angiogenesis assays, were used to explore interactions between thalidomide and NO. We also carried out in silico homology modelling and docking studies to elucidate possible molecular interactions of thalidomide and soluble guanylyl cyclase (sGC).
Key results:
Thalidomide inhibited pro-angiogenic functions in endothelial cell cultures, whereas 8-bromo-cGMP, sildenafil (a phosphodiesterase inhibitor) or a NO donor [sodium nitroprusside (SNP)] increased these functions. The inhibitory effects of thalidomide were reversed by adding 8-bromo-cGMP or sildenafil, but not by SNP. Immunoassays showed a concentration-dependent decrease of cGMP in endothelial cells with thalidomide, without affecting the expression level of sGC protein. These results suggested that thalidomide inhibited the activity of sGC. Molecular modelling and docking experiments revealed that thalidomide could interact with the catalytic domain of sGC, which would explain the inhibitory effects of thalidomide on NO-dependent angiogenesis.
Conclusion and implications:
Our results showed that thalidomide interacted with sGC, suppressing cGMP levels in endothelial cells, thus exerting its anti-angiogenic effects. These results could lead to the formulation of thalidomide-based drugs to curb angiogenesis by targeting sGC. 相似文献
Chaetocin, a thiodioxopiperazine natural product previously unreported to have anticancer effects, was found to have potent antimyeloma activity in IL-6-dependent and -independent myeloma cell lines in freshly collected sorted and unsorted patient CD138(+) myeloma cells and in vivo. Chaetocin largely spares matched normal CD138(-) patient bone marrow leukocytes, normal B cells, and neoplastic B-CLL (chronic lymphocytic leukemia) cells, indicating a high degree of selectivity even in closely lineage-related B cells. Furthermore, chaetocin displays superior ex vivo antimyeloma activity and selectivity than doxorubicin and dexamethasone, and dexamethasone- or doxorubicin-resistant myeloma cell lines are largely non-cross-resistant to chaetocin. Mechanistically, chaetocin is dramatically accumulated in cancer cells via a process inhibited by glutathione and requiring intact/unreduced disulfides for uptake. Once inside the cell, its anticancer activity appears mediated primarily through the imposition of oxidative stress and consequent apoptosis induction. Moreover, the selective antimyeloma effects of chaetocin appear not to reflect differential intracellular accumulation of chaetocin but, instead, heightened sensitivity of myeloma cells to the cytotoxic effects of imposed oxidative stress. Considered collectively, chaetocin appears to represent a promising agent for further study as a potential antimyeloma therapeutic. 相似文献
